Our Artists

T. H. Pankey
In the cloud brushed sky,
I see my Father on high.
What an artist is he!
A watcher his work makes me.

The blue of today's palette,
The wispy whites too,
All of it painted dry and wet,
Differently done each day anew.

The yellow glow about the moon,
Gray clouds streaming through its dunes,
Another beautiful sight he's made,
At night his master helper doesn't fade.

Peering up as far as my eyes can see,
Both night and day there for you and me,
Another portrait from Father and Son,
Lovingly done in unity as one.
